A US Navy (USN) Reserve SH-60F SEAHAWK helicopter, Helicopter Anti-Submarine Squadron 75 (HS-75), Naval Air Station (NAS) Jacksonville, Florida (FL), lands in the middle of a highway overpass, near the New Orleans Superdome, to pick up crew members prior to conducting search and rescue operations in the New Orleans area. The Navy's involvement in the Hurricane Katrina Humanitarian Assistance Operations is led by the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A), in conjunction with the Department of Defense (DoD).
